How to convert Inch Of Air 0°C to Kilonewton Per Square Millimeter (in Air 0C to kN/mm2)?
1 in Air 0C = 3.220074E-10 kN/mm2.
78 x 3.220074E-10 kN/mm2 = 2.51165772E-8 Kilonewton Per Square Millimeter.
Always check the results; rounding errors may occur.

Definition:
In relation to the base unit of [pressure] => (pascals), 1 Inch Of Air 0°C (in Air 0C) is equal to 0.3220074 pascals, while 1 Kilonewton Per Square Millimeter (kN/mm2) = 1000000000 pascals.
